What kind of fabric can be dyed

Synthetic clothing does not lend itself well to dyeing, so it is better to give it to dry cleaning, where professionals will do it. Although, if not sorry, you can experiment at home. Polyester repels paint, the color is pale and rinses off very quickly.

For nylon material it is better to use chemical paint in the form of a powder. The color will be bright and uniform. At home, using fabric spray paint, cotton, linen, silk, and wool are best dyed. The texture is malleable, well absorbs coloring pigments. But for the PVC fabric, which is often used for outdoor advertising, special acrylic dyes and fixing varnish are used.

Acrylic

Acrylic color for fabrics is considered one of the best materials. Drawings are strong, bright and do not wash off. Therefore, they can be used to decorate everyday wardrobe items such as jeans, t-shirts, bags and even shoes.

The structure of the material allows pigments to be deeply absorbed into the fibers and firmly fixed inside. Leave-in fabric dye will stick better to clothing made from natural material.

Clothes preparation

Before painting, the fabric must be prepared:

  • The clothes that we want to update, be sure to wash, using only detergent, and rinse well.
  • Dry and iron the fabric as needed.
  • Pull the fabric on a board or piece of cardboard. This will prevent the dye from getting on the other side of the garment.
  • Straighten the area to be painted so that wrinkles do not form. You can stab it with a pin or sewing needle.

Apply pigment to the material according to the instructions on the label. It can be a brush, a bottle’s contour cap or fabric spray paint.

Painting

If you draw poorly, you can use a few tricks. First we draw the image contour on the material with a simple pencil in white or black. The main thing is that these marks are not noticeable after staining. You can also use blanks templates, applying them to clothes. Fill the interior of the pattern with paint, or with Marabu Textil Design aerosol we pigment areas outside the future pattern.

In order to slightly smear the transitions when using several colors, it is recommended to moisten the canvas first with water using a spray gun. If the shades are very blurry, we dry the surface of the clothes with a hairdryer. It is possible to apply jewelry in the form of beads and rhinestones on the still-dried paint. We spread them in the desired sequence and leave to dry, or glue the sparkles on a special glue.

Aerosol application

Acrylic paints in spray cans are especially popular. The pattern lays evenly, dries quickly and does not wash off if the fabric is washed at a temperature of 30 degrees. Before starting the staining process, shake the colors well for several minutes. Spray paint for fabric simplifies the drawing process, especially for those who are not good at it, as it can be applied at any angle: horizontally or vertically.

Putting a stencil on a T-shirt, it is advisable to stretch it a bit, when worn, the pattern will look natural and not crack. To get the color saturated, apply it in three layers with fifteen-minute intervals. When using black spray paint, a single coat is enough for the fabric. The resulting image is left to dry for several hours.
